87 Schaeffler, a manufacturer of precision mobility components, uses Microsoft Fabric to maximise the value of its factory data A digital thread connects data, processes and information across a product’s entire lifecycle, making it easier to track and improve decisions. It links everything from research and development to production and even end-oflife management. By combining operational technology (OT) – like sensors, machines and factory systems – with information technology (IT), the digital thread gives manufacturers a complete view of their operations in real time. The first step in building the digital thread is data collection. “To create the thread, manufacturers must develop a seamless flow of data from the physical environment of the factory to the digital environment of the cloud,” says Stuetzle. “As a smart factory can generate up to a petabyte of data per day, it is critical to ensure all industrial data is collected, consolidated and processed in a consistent manner across the cloud-to-edge continuum.” Microsoft Azure IoT Operations helps break down old barriers between OT and IT systems, making it easier to collect the data needed for the digital thread. Once this data from factory equipment is stored in the cloud, it can be organised and structured to a set standard with tools like manufacturing data solution in Microsoft Fabric. There, generative AI can analyse the data to uncover valuable insights that help improve operations. “Manufacturing data solutions in Microsoft Fabric brings disparate pieces of information together, from OT sources like factory sensor telemetry to IT data like inventory details, into a unified data foundation, following an industry standard information model,” says Stuetzle. “By providing a scalable and repeatable pattern to address all factory domain data projects, this data flow creates the digital thread: a consolidated view of all customer relationship management, product lifecycle management, enterprise resource planning and manufacturing execution system, just to name a few.
